Форум: Форум PHPФорум ApacheФорум Регулярные ВыраженияФорум MySQLHTML+CSS+JavaScriptФорум FlashРазное
Новые темы: 0000000
PHP Puzzles. Авторы: Кузнецов М.В., Симдянов И.В. PHP. Практика создания Web-сайтов (второе издание). Авторы: Кузнецов М.В., Симдянов И.В. PHP 5. На примерах. Авторы: Кузнецов М.В., Симдянов И.В., Голышев С.В. Самоучитель MySQL 5. Авторы: Кузнецов М.В., Симдянов И.В. Программирование. Ступени успешной карьеры. Авторы: Кузнецов М.В., Симдянов И.В.
ВСЕ НАШИ КНИГИ
Консультационный центр SoftTime

Форум PHP

Выбрать другой форум

 

Здравствуйте, Посетитель!

вид форума:
Линейный форум Структурный форум

тема: Как выучить AJAX
 
 автор: cheops   (12.03.2011 в 14:04)   письмо автору
 
 

>ЗЫ, Где можно изучить Аякс? (Видео-курс, чей-то блог etc)
Лучше в отдельную тему, так как зависит от того, готовы вы пользоваться чужой библиотекой или хотите, чтобы весь JS-код вам был подконтролен в любой момент времени.

  Ответить  
 
 автор: lElectroHardl   (12.03.2011 в 14:48)   письмо автору
 
   для: cheops   (12.03.2011 в 14:04)
 

Конечно же 2-й вариант. Я хочу разобраться в этой технологии и использовать ее.

  Ответить  
 
 автор: cheops   (12.03.2011 в 15:26)   письмо автору
 
   для: lElectroHardl   (12.03.2011 в 14:48)
 

Тогда лучше вообще начать с JavaScript и очень твердно его знать. А вообще есть такая книга AJAX и PHP. Разработка динамических веб-приложений - очень толковая и не слишком объемная. Если в JavaScript чувствуете себя уверенно - самое то.

  Ответить  
 
 автор: denser   (13.03.2011 в 19:46)   письмо автору
 
   для: cheops   (12.03.2011 в 15:26)
 

А если очень плохие знания JavaScript, то AJAX не удастся изучить?

  Ответить  
 
 автор: cheops   (13.03.2011 в 19:50)   письмо автору
 
   для: denser   (13.03.2011 в 19:46)
 

Если нет времени их подятнуть, лучше ориентироваться на библиотеку jQuery, которая асинхронные вызовы к серверу в одну строку осуществляет. В этом случае задача вполне реальна. Конечно, ваши страницы будут тяжелее, но зато можно будет создавать AJAX-приложения не задумываясь, кроме того jQuery много чего другого интересного позволяет, также малой кровью.

  Ответить  
 
 автор: denser   (13.03.2011 в 20:31)   письмо автору
 
   для: cheops   (13.03.2011 в 19:50)
 

Значит лучше начинать с JavaScript. Тем более можно в интернете подсмотреть готовые реализации на JavaScript и потом уже подкорректировать под себя.

  Ответить  
 
 автор: cheops   (13.03.2011 в 20:35)   письмо автору
 
   для: denser   (13.03.2011 в 20:31)
 

JavaScript в любом случае нужно знать, если вы планируете заниматься Web-разработкой. Тем более последние годы, в связи со сменой покалений браузеров, у технологии открылось "второе дыхание", вплоть до того, что на работу приглашают JavaScript-разработчиков, что еще 5 лет назад было немыслимо (слишком несерьезной считалась технология).

  Ответить  
 
 автор: elenaki   (13.03.2011 в 20:05)   письмо автору
 
   для: denser   (13.03.2011 в 19:46)
 

АЯКС учить не надо!
там всего две процедуры - посыл запроса и прием ответа.

я считаю, что в Ява-скрипте немного разбираюсь, но jQuery боюсь. именно потому, что ей даешь мало, а получаешь ... неизвестно что получаешь. к тому же у нее столько версий, которые часто друг с другом конфликтуют. прикрутишь одну версию для Аякса, а вторую для меню, например, и понеслось - то не так, это не эдак. нет уж! для Аякса мне хватает двух функций в 20 строк.

  Ответить  
 
 автор: deimand   (13.03.2011 в 22:19)   письмо автору
 
   для: elenaki   (13.03.2011 в 20:05)
 

>АЯКС учить не надо!
>там всего две процедуры - посыл запроса и прием ответа.

Правильнее будет сказать что это одна процедура, а не две И эту одну процедуру практически ни кто не умеет применять по назначению, в том числе и jQuery. Но так как jQuery пытается убедить всех в обратном, то по всей видимости еще не один год никто не увидит что же такое аjax на самом деле...

jQuery зло, которое своим существованием не дает развиться более удобному программированию.

  Ответить  
Rambler's Top100
вверх

Rambler's Top100 Яндекс.Метрика Яндекс цитирования